Carol Jolee Groth Mize, 85, a resident of Lexington, passed away Wednesday, December 22, 2021 in Lexington Medical Center. Carol was born in La Crosse, Wisconsin on August 16, 1936 to the late Wesley Austin and Elnora Smith Groth. On August 20, 1978 she married Avon Cragg Mize. Carol was a loving wife, mother, and grandmother. She was an avid reader, an animal lover, great cook, and enjoyed traveling. Some of her favorite places were San Francisco, La Crosse, and the North Carolina Mountains. She was also known for her beautiful award winning chalk art artwork. She worked for the Davidson County District Attorney for several years. In addition, she worked as the Executive Director of the American Red Cross in Davidson County for many years She was also a member of First Baptist Church in Lexington.
